In heavy-duty long-distance transmission scenarios, steel wire ropes are widely used due to their unique advantages, and their safety is very important, which has also led to the rapid development of non-destructive testing technology for steel wire ropes. The non-destructive testing technology for steel wire ropes is influenced by various factors such as its own structure and external working environment, and the testing process is relatively complex. Multiple testing methods and related types of sensors have also emerged. The electromagnetic detection method is currently the most effective method, but it also has its limitations in development and has not yet fully achieved the expected detection goals. In order to completely replace manual inspection work with the development of non-destructive testing technology for steel wire ropes, more in-depth research and long-term accumulation are still needed.
